  • Ease of Use
    QuickBox offers a simple and intuitive user interface, making it easier for users to manage and operate their media server without extensive technical knowledge.
  • Comprehensive Features
    QuickBox includes a wide array of features and pre-installed applications, catering to a variety of needs such as downloading, streaming, and managing media.
  • Community Support
    The platform has an active community and strong support system, providing users with assistance, resources, and updates.
  • Automation
    QuickBox includes automation features for media management, which can significantly reduce manual intervention and improve efficiency.
  • Scalability
    The platform supports numerous plugins and extensions, allowing users to expand functionality and scale according to their needs.

Possible disadvantages

  • Cost
    While there is a free version, some features and support services are only available through a paid plan, which may not be feasible for all users.
  • Resource Intensive
    QuickBox can be resource-intensive, requiring a robust server setup for optimal performance, which might not be ideal for users with limited hardware capabilities.
  • Limited Customization
    While it offers a lot of features out-of-the-box, users looking for highly customizable options might find the platform somewhat limiting compared to alternatives where users have full control over configuration.
  • Learning Curve
    Despite being user-friendly, some users may find an initial learning curve, especially if they are unfamiliar with server management and media platforms.
  • User-Friendly Interface
    Float offers an intuitive and easy-to-navigate interface, making it accessible for users of all skill levels.
  • Collaboration Tools
    Float provides robust collaboration features, including real-time updates and team communication capabilities, which enhance team coordination.
  • Resource Management
    The platform excels at resource management, allowing for efficient allocation and tracking of team members and project resources.
  • Integrations
    Float integrates with popular tools like Slack, Trello, and Asana, streamlining workflows and improving productivity.
  • Mobile Accessibility
    With mobile accessibility, users can manage schedules and resources on-the-go, adding flexibility to their project management.

Possible disadvantages

  • Cost
    Float may be considered expensive for small businesses or startups due to its subscription pricing model.
  • Limited Customization
    Users may find limitations in terms of customization options for specific needs or preferences.
  • Learning Curve
    Despite its user-friendly design, there may still be a learning curve for users who are new to project management tools.
  • Performance Issues
    Some users report occasional performance issues, such as slow loading times or lag, particularly with larger projects.
  • Reporting Features
    While adequate for basic needs, the reporting and analytics features may not be as advanced as some competitors.
